Castellanos off to a sluggish start … Nick Castellanos (OF, PHI) boasted numerous career-bests in 2021, batting .309 with 34 HR in 585 PA with the Reds. He signed a five-year, $100 million pact with the Phillies in March, but hasn’t delivered as hoped, batting .244 with 7 HR in 225 PA. What’s going on here?
